Rising Stars: Meet Carl Andreasen of Hurricane, Utah

Today we’d like to introduce you to Carl Andreasen

Hi Carl, thanks for joining us today. We’d love for you to start by introducing yourself.
I am a full time researcher and explorer of the mysteries of reality. Born in a small town in Southeast Idaho, I grew up adventuring in the wild near the Grand Teton Mountains, Yellowstone National Park, and the high deserts of Utah. I grew up with several strange life experiences as a child that ultimately led me on many camping trips into known locations of UFO sightings, Bigfoot reports, and locations of high strangeness as a growing interest looking for answers.

After getting a degree in Social Work, I pursued my true passion in film-making and photography and quickly became a successful online content creator and documentary filmmaker with an audience of over 3.2 million followers. I have worked in tandem with the team at Skinwalker Ranch and the owner Brandon Fugal – leading to an appearance on the History Channel series “Beyond Skinwalker Ranch” Season 1 Episode 2 and a follow up in Season 2 Episode 1. My work has also been shown on two episodes of the Discovery Channel featuring a UFO sighting that was filmed as part of Project Hessdalen in Norway.

I have worked may way up to become a key research figure in rediscovering lost locations in Nevada and abroad, and have been expanding the research of Project Hessdalen in Norway. I personally utilizes research in quantum entanglement, human consciousness, various meditation methods and “Contact Protocol” – as well as working directly with Native American Indigenous teachers in a team called the Reindigenizing Minds Project – to explore ancient locations known for paranormal phenomena and UFOs. This is done together with the scientific research of physicist Dr Jim Segala of the Modular Unidentified Phenomena Alert System, and the advanced underground explorer team TexGru.

We all face challenges, but looking back would you describe it as a relatively smooth road?
It has been extremely challenging taking my career in this direction. I partially lost my family through divorce and all of my former friends. All of my experiences have challenged my religious beliefs and ultimately I left the LDS church to explore what was really going on. This kind of career can lead to amazing experiences, and you will find your answers, but it might cost you everything to get there at some levels. In many ways it can pull the fabric of reality out from under your feet and make it very difficult to live a normal life. Going to ancient locations and exploring mysteries sounds really fun on the surface, but you are genuinely jumping into something much deeper and more life changing than you could ever imagine. People do not believe your stories and experiences and so part of you becomes obsessed with catching the proof on camera or somehow finding that one thing that would be undeniable. That can become exhausting and it can also put you in situations where you are in over your head. Your curiosity to get the answers and the proof will always trump your sense of staying safe, so I am always stepping on that line and hoping I don’t get pulled over the edge.

As you know, we’re big fans of you and your work. For our readers who might not be as familiar what can you tell them about what you do?
I do everything by myself with only my iPhone, night vision camera, and editing software on my home computer. As a filmmaker I go out into known paranormal hot spots and UFO locations that are not just folklore, but place the government actually conducted real research there, and still does in some places. I am one of the few people allowed to film in locations like Skinwalker Ranch, and I was the first person that A&E Networks and the History Channel has ever allowed to film the “Behind the Scenes” of an entire series for a television show and post it publicly on my personal YouTube Channel called “Carl Crusher”. For my work I go to these locations and conduct research like measuring the areas for EMF, Radiation, GAMMA Signals, and anomalous energies from something that could be there. I also have become an expert at tracking and finding ancient petroglyphs, pottery, and ancient dwelling sites that are also usually found in these mysterious locations. I also do meditations alone in these locations and then use my night vision and specialized equipment to try and capture evidence of the paranormal phenomena that occurs. I film the entire experience and then when I survive and make it back home I spend the next three weeks editing that footage into the individual episodes and entire playlist documentary series available on my YouTube channel and Patreon page. I repeat this process over and over and edit my content out onto Instagram, TikTok, Rumble, and most of the major apps. By doing this I am able to make a living as an independent filmmaker as well as do what I am actually passionate about.

What’s next?
I have major projects going on as part of the Modular Unidentified Phenomena Alert System (MUPAS) Team that is lead by physicist Dr Jim Segala. He has designed and built compact sensor units that are capable of measuring 5 Sigma level evidence of strange energetic anomalies including shifts in Gamma Radiation, Gyro, Infrasound, Radiation, EMF, and other energies that are like a footprint left behind when something unnatural occurs in your environment. I am part of Phase 2 of this study and it has been proving that certain “supernatural” events are not imaginary but they are actually captured on the device when it occurs. This project has expanded and we now have over 500 of these sensors that are being placed in homes of people who feel as if they have seen UFOs and something has also followed them home in a paranormal sense. Along with that I have upcoming episodes airing on the Discovery Channel on a series focused on Project Hessdalen in Norway. I filmed a possible UFO landing there after using a certain meditation technique, and when I told the host of the television show how to do the same thing; they also apparently witnessed and filmed something unusual. That will all be coming out this year. I have also partnered with a team called Terra Exploration Group who specializes in ground penetrating radar systems and underground magnetometers. We have plans that I am not allowed to discuss to search for mysterious objects buried underground that are transmitting unknown signals. I will also be returning to the area around Skinwalker Ranch to explore two new properties that the owners have requested my help with, along with investigating an alleged petroglyph site that is said to show a wholly mammoth being speared, that I am going to try and determine if it is authentic. Along with all of that I still have several independent investigations locally in the area near my home around Zion National Park and St. George. From the Grand Canyon to Area 51 there is plenty to do.
